COURSE OVERVIEW

Research methods is an integral course that is important at the graduate and post graduate levels of higher education. Skills gained in the course are applicable across various social science fields such as education, economics, sociology, business administration among others. Gaining some level of expertise in research methods can give students an edge in their academic and professional lives as they become more articulate researchers in various professions in the private sector, public sector and also in the non-government organizations. I believe this is one course that you will never regret undertaking at Kenya Methodist University. Let’s do this together!

Course Purpose

The purpose of this course is to introduce you to simple methods and skills in research. This course primarily introduces you to problem identification and stating, proposal writing, simple research methods in data collection, analysis and report writing.

Expected Learning Outcomes

By the end of the course, you should be able to:-

1. Explain the nature and types of research;

2. Explain the process of research proposal;

3. Identify a problem of research and describe the criteria for selecting it;

4. Explain the role of literature review in research;

5. Embrace the procedures in research, methodology and report writing;

6. Explain the importance of statistics in research and uses of computer in research.

Course Content

The course will cover: Introduction to research concept, research approaches, identification and stating a research problem, stating research hypothesis, literature review, population and sampling, data collection, ethical, human relations and legal issues in research, data organization and analysis, proposal and report writing
